    I would say the hardest class to play correctly would be a warrior. I've faced a lot of warriors, and I can tell a huge difference in the ones that know how to play their class and the ones that don't. Managing rage while stance dancing, anticipating interrupts and shifting to right stance to do so before hand, bashing off buffs so you can get that innervate or divine plea when it's popped, etc.

    They aren't like rogues or shamans who can just wind sheer/kick immediately, they have to equip a shield to reflect or change stances to interrupt (I think). Timing their abilities (overpower) for the extra 25% MS... There just seems to be a lot to it.

    Sure there are a lot of face roll warriors running around to just "hulk smash", and I'm sure they do just fine... but the class that plays correctly, using all of their utilities to max profit, my vote goes to warriors... with ferals being a close 2nd.

    My main is a lock... and needless to say I HATE warriors in 2s... dang near impossible to beat a war/healer comp as lock/healer... But the good ones who throw up reflect every cd, pummle/bash/charge/intercept when it's on cd and completely lock me out from casting just wreck us... so the reason I vote warrior is because not all warriors do this, and the ones that don't I have a chance to win... and I can easily tell a skill difference between them.
